Event check-in software replaces paper lists and spreadsheets with a digital system that verifies attendees, manages arrivals, and tracks attendance in real time.
With Cvent OnArrival, attendees can be checked in instantly using QR codes, names, or barcodes while automatically capturing accurate attendance data. This eliminates manual errors, reduces wait times, and removes the need for disconnected tools.
The result is a faster, more professional arrival experience and a reliable data foundation for reporting, engagement tracking, and post-event analysis.

Yes, Cvent OnArrival provides real-time session attendance tracking and access control.
With badge scanning and optional RFID or NFC, organizers can monitor who attends each session, enforce access permissions, and track room capacity as it fills.
This enables better on-site decision-making, prevents overcrowding, and provides detailed engagement data for post-event reporting and analysis.

Cvent OnArrival supports both self-service and full-service approaches to onsite event management, giving teams flexibility based on event size, complexity, and available resources.
Self-service options, such as portable check-in kits, are designed for smaller or recurring events, enabling teams to manage check-in, badge printing, and attendee flow independently with minimal setup.
Full-service options include onsite staffing, advanced configuration, and hands-on support for larger or more complex events, helping ensure smooth execution across check-in, badging, and attendance tracking.
Both approaches run on the same Cvent OnArrival platform, so workflows, branding, and attendee data remain consistent across every event—regardless of deployment.
